One of the most important tourism exhibitions in France open in Lyon. The Mahana tourism trade fair in the French city of Lyon today and will last until the 6th of March. The tourist board of the Dubrovnik-Neretva County is present at the fair and have jointly taken a stand with the tourist boards of Split, Zadar and Sibenik.
This is the seventh year in a row that the Dubrovnik-Neretva County has been present at this travel fair at which an estimated 300 exhibitors will be present and 35,000 people will visit.
French tourists have, for many years, been among the top three most numerous tourists in the county, and as the city is well connected with flights from French cities for this season that number could well grow.
In 2015 the Dubrovnik-Neretva County was visited by almost 110,000 tourists from France, who generated 440,000 overnight stays.
